Asthma: Pathogenesis and Management

Asthma is a chronic pulmonary condition involving inflammation of the airways, hyper-reactivity, and reversible obstruction of the airways. This condition can significantly impact a person's quality of life, making breathing difficult and leading to distressing symptoms.
Asthma is classified as allergic and non-allergic. Allergens such as dust mites, pollen, and pet dander trigger allergic asthma, while factors like cold air, intense emotions, or exercise can induce non-allergic asthma.

Asthma I: Introduction

Asthma is a chronic inflammatory disorder of the airways characterized by variable airflow obstruction and heightened bronchial responsiveness to a wide range of triggers. The underlying inflammation leads to airway swelling, mucus hypersecretion, and smooth muscle constriction, all of which narrow the airway lumen and impede airflow. International consensus on (ICON) pediatric asthma.

N G Papadopoulos1, H Arakawa, K-H Carlsen

  • 1Department of Allergy, 2nd Pediatric Clinic, University of Athens, Athens, Greece. gp@allergy.gr

Allergy
|June 19, 2012
PubMed
Summary
This summary is machine-generated.

This consensus document provides a concise reference for pediatric asthma management, emphasizing disease control through education, trigger avoidance, regular monitoring, and pharmacotherapy. It highlights common principles from existing guidelines to improve outcomes for children with asthma.

Area of Science:

  • Pediatric Pulmonology
  • Allergy and Immunology

Background:

  • Asthma is a leading chronic respiratory disease in children globally.
  • Existing pediatric asthma guidelines offer valuable management strategies, but challenges remain in their widespread dissemination and implementation.

Framework:

  • The International Consensus on (ICON) Pediatric Asthma aims to synthesize common messages from multiple guidelines.
  • This document critically reviews differences and provides a unified, concise reference for healthcare professionals.
  • Key principles include achieving disease control, patient/parent education, trigger identification/avoidance, regular assessment, and pharmacotherapy.

Implementation:

  • Optimal disease management requires collaboration between healthcare professionals, patients, and parents.
  • Regular assessment and monitoring are crucial for adjusting treatment strategies.
  • Pharmacotherapy is central to controlling symptoms and reducing long-term morbidity.

Implications:

  • Effective implementation of these consensus principles can improve pediatric asthma outcomes worldwide.
  • While phenotype-specific treatments are emerging, current management focuses on general disease control.
  • This consensus serves as a vital resource for standardizing and enhancing pediatric asthma care.
